Brunel Plant Services Limited is a live company located in cardiff, CF3 2PZ with a Companies House number of 01114335. It operates in the activities of head offices sector, SIC Code 70100. Founded in May 1973, it's largest shareholder is a.j. morris with a 50% stake. Brunel Plant Services Limited is a mature, micro sized company, Pomanda has estimated its turnover at £133k with declining growth in recent years.
